    Comments: Super Tube is a canine epithelial-like cell line established by cloning from the MDCK (ATCC CCL-34 ) cell line that was derived from a kidney of an apparently normal adult female cocker spaniel.
    Super tube forms large numbers of tubules when maintained at high cell density (cells are reported to form tubules within 3 days when plated at 7 x 10exp5 cells/well of a 24 well plate).
    For tubule formation, the cells should be fed twice a day by a complete medium change.
    Super Tube has a much lower resting level of cyclic-AMP and responds to forskolin stimulation of adenylate cyclase less readily than the original cell line; it also has a lower transepithelal resistance than both Super Dome (ATCC CRL- 2286) and MDCK.
    Propagation: ATCC complete growth medium: These cells are grown in a medium containing a 1:1 mixture of Dulbecco's Modified Eagle's Medium and Ham's F12 medium with 2.5 mM L-glutamine adjusted to contain 15 mM HEPES, 0.5 mM sodium pyruvate, and 1.2 g/L sodium bicarbonate supplemented with 0.05 mM non-essential amino acids and 10% fetal bovine serum.
    Temperature: 37.0°C
    Subculturing: Protocol: Remove medium, and rinse with 0.25% trypsin, 0.53 mM EDTA solution. Remove the solution and add an additional 1 to 2 ml of trypsin-EDTA solution. Allow the flask to sit at room temperature (or at 37C) until the cells detach. Add fresh culture medium, aspirate and dispense into new culture flasks.
    Subcultivation Ratio: A subcultivation ratio of 1:4 to 1:10 is recommended
    Medium Renewal: Every 2 to 3 days
    Preservation: Freeze medium: Complete growth medium 95%; DMSO, 5%
    Storage temperature: liquid nitrogen vapor temperature
    Related Products: Recommended medium (without the additional supplements or serum described under ATCC Medium):ATCC 30-2006
    recommended serum:ATCC 30-2020
    parental cell line:ATCC CCL-34
    derived from same cell line:ATCC CRL-2286
    References: 38915: Klebe RJ, et al. Cyclic-AMP deficient MDCK cells form tubules. J. Cell. Biochem. 59: 453-462, 1995. PubMed: 8749715

    • 褐色管 brown tube

          螠虫、星虫、鳃曳虫各纲动物的肾管,由大形腺细胞组成,因含氮化合物而呈褐色或红褐色。一般在体前方只有 1对:但螠虫和北螠虫却有两对。 Phas-colion dentalicola, Tylosoma, Onchnesoma,后螠等则只有 1个(在体的左侧或右侧)。这是长梭形囊,前端开口于体表,后端有多数小孔与体腔相通。在星虫类起排泄器的作用:在螠虫则为生殖管道。  

    • 通堡管 Thunberg tube

         为在没有空气状态下进行酶反应,由 T. Thunberg设计的密闭玻璃试管。例如进行脱氢酶的试验时,在主室中放入酶样品与缓冲液,在侧室中放入底物和次甲基蓝(美蓝),在接合处涂上脂膏后把侧室装上,用真空泵把管内抽成真空,然后旋转侧室关闭排气孔,把试管倒置,使室内物质混合开始反应。
